Responsibilities:
The Clinical Trainer delivers engaging and innovating training to clinical supervisors and clinical support staff utilizing various methods to teach and support competent skill and knowledge base to meet the organization’s goals. Training delivery will include design and support of various methods of learning to include but not limited to classroom settings, eLearning simulations, and on-on-one education. The trainer will work closely with clinical supervisors and ancillary services supervisor to support the knowledge and skill base to enable the performance of high-quality patient care.
